Steel structure prefabricated building with convenient installation and assembly method
The invention discloses a steel structure prefabricated building with convenient installation. The steel structure prefabricated building comprises a top plate and center blocks, wherein first fixingblocks are symmetrically welded to the two ends of the lower surface of the top plate, top beam steel rods are hinged to the first fixing blocks at the two ends, second fixing blocks are welded to theupper surfaces of the center blocks, pin rods are arranged on the second fixing blocks, the pin rods penetrate through the other ends of the top beam steel rods, the other ends of the top beam steelrods are rotationally connected with the pin rods, and third fixing blocks are welded to the lower surfaces of the center blocks. The invention further provides an assembly method of the steel structure prefabricated building with the convenient installation. According to the steel structure prefabricated building with the convenient installation, the overall length of an adjusting rod is changed,the adjusting rod pushes and pulls fourth fixing blocks on the two sides, due to the fact that the two ends of the top beam steel rods are hinged structures, the angle between the top beam steel rodson the two sides is changed, and the distance between the center blocks on the two sides is changed, and the installation positions of the second supporting rods on the two sides are conveniently adjusted.
